UBS Group's ED Position: Q1 2026 in Review

UBS Group increased its Consolidated Edison (ED) stake by 42% in Q1 2026, buying an estimated $49.2M and bringing the position to 1,527,501 shares worth $173M. The position accounts for 0.03% of the portfolio, ranked #689.

UBS Group first reported a position in ED in Q4 2014 and has held it in 46 quarters since. The position peaked at $251M in Q1 2025. 1,413 funds tracked by Wall St. Rank hold ED as of Q1 2026.
